Transaction 22c3c8047f2b66498df5dd9a20c7a0badcb4b6d0d71f7b3fe08aa8736ccf82f1

7 Input
1 Outputs
  • 22c3c8047f2b66498df5dd9a20c7a0badcb4b6d0d71f7b3fe08aa8736ccf82f1:0
  • value  80620377
    address  3K9iQQwqrErudfeQtaWsqT3RJusDrkQ5Wk